About
Tarina of Stockton is a welcoming assisted living community in Stockton, CA, serving families from surrounding areas including Lodi, Manteca, and Tracy. The community offers personalized daily support, enriching activities, and comfortable apartments with restaurant-style dining, 24/7 care staff support, and a full calendar of events.

Janice Murphy
I’ve been a resident of Tarina for more than 3 1/2 years, and I would like to share all that living here has meant to me. Upon arrival I was overcome with depression, fear. I was the happiest being alone in my room, but with the encouragement from the care staff, I started to venture out. I made friends and began to participate in all the activities. Within months I was myself again. I really like to be creative so luckily our Activities Director Lisa provided us with so many options that I kept busy all the time. Today I am the “President of the Resident Council”, a role that I take very seriously, and is important with facilities such as this. These meetings give residents a voice where they can be heard. Besides the care staff, who help us all with our “activities of daily living” and are key to life here at Tarina, there are 3 people I’m sure you will get to know Gretchen, Executive Director, Lisa, Activities Director, and last but definitely not least is Nelly, Office Director. She is the backbone of this facility. If you decide to come here and look around I would be more than happy to answer you any questions you may have. Thank you so much for your time. Sincerely

Mark Scott
Our brother was a resident at Tarina. It was a major blessing for him and for us. He has had mobility problems and was on dialysis. In short, he needed help. He got all the help he needed and a lot more. He got a HOME, he got good friends, he received great medical staff support and he got good meals. When the day came that his body could not make it anymore, he “went home to Tarina” (from the hospital) for loving hospice assistance. We adore Executive Director Gretchen and the entire staff for what they have done for our family!
